Machine Learning Engineer - Nepal

About the Company

Fusemachines ( builds AI Schools in underserved communities (AI Education Solution) and connects the graduates to AI job opportunities (AI Talent Solution). Fusemachines AI Schools run AI Microdegree® and Certificate programs in physical classrooms using it’s proprietary content and learning platform.

Required Skills:

  • Must have a fulltime degree in Computer Science or similar.
  • At least 1-year working experience in the related field.
  • Good grasp of Basic Machine Learning concepts: algorithms, evaluation procedures, etc and mathematical foundation for ML: Linear Algebra, Probability and Statistics, Calculus, etc.
  • Proficiency in Python, OOP and Data Structures
  • Good grasp of data science libraries like numpy, pandas, matplotlib, scikit-learn, etc, deep learning libraries such as TensorFlow, Keras, Pytorch, etc and GPU computing.
  • Familiarity with domain-specific libraries: Eg: OpenCV, NLTK, etc.
  • Ability to apply AI in one or more of the following areas: Natural Language Processing, computer vision, recommendation systems, forecasting, or similar.
  • Strong written and verbal communication skills in English.
  • Creative Presentation Skill
  • Ability to conduct an independent literature review for projects and summarise the contents
  • Familiarity or the ability to learn and adapt to current trends and best practices.

Roles and Responsibilities:

  • Assist with writing requirement specifications and design documents for a variety of development tasks including feature development, database design and system integrations.
  • Assist with developing applications and code software applications to adhere to designs that support business requirements for internal and external clients.
  • Work under tight deadlines to deliver quality, robust software.
  • Preparation, drafting, and review of software documentation and project reports to meet senior staff and client requirements.
  • Participate in implementing new software features and maintain existing features.
  • Refactoring, debugging, testing and implementing changes to existing applications to meet project requirements.
  • Provide proper guidance and supervision of subordinate engineers and their work.
  • Research and develop machine learning models and work on the whole ML pipeline: data collection, wrangling, pre-processing, model building, evaluation, and deployment.
  • Manage the data pipelines and infrastructure on cloud platforms needed to make AI work in production.
  • Demonstrate end-to-end holistic understanding of the applications being created.
  • Help AI product managers and business stakeholders understand the potential and limitations of AI when planning and executing projects.
  • Debug and analyze ML system performance in Production.
  • Prepare and present results and analysis to stakeholders when necessary.
  • Report work progress regularly to the supervisor.
  • Regularly attend internal and client meetings.
  • Deploy, monitor and maintain applications.
Read More

Apply for this position

We've received your resume. Click here to update it.
Attach resume as .pdf, .doc, .docx, .odt, .txt, or .rtf (limit 5MB) or Paste resume

Paste your resume here or Attach resume file

Human Check*